In a surprising turn of events, an XL-sized Dollar Tree store in the US has become a hotspot for bargain hunters. One shopper, known online as kimberlymichbeauty, recently shared her experience in a viral video, showcasing a treasure trove of name-brand products available at drastically reduced prices. "I found ALLLLL the name brand finds today!" she exclaimed in the video, highlighting items like Kristin Ess color conditioner, normally retailing for $20, which she purchased for just $1.25. The video also features other popular name brands, including Sambucol elderberry supplements, usually priced over $10, and a Slim & Trim workout tank. The unexpected discovery of these items, coupled with the sheer size of the store, has sparked significant online interest, with many viewers expressing their desire to visit a similar Dollar Tree location.
